Has anybody figured out how to replace the passenger side mirror with a flat one. I don't know why they would put one that lies to you on a truck.
 
Try a auto glass shop. Will the left side mirror fit in the right side housing? I hate it too.

The first mod made to my truck was to go to the glass shop and get a flat mirror installed on the passenger side. They just broke the glass and cut me a new one out of flat stock. $15. I use a small spot on both sides to take care of the blind spots.

Thanks Joe,I'll try another glass shop. I went to two that told me they could only replace it with the concave mirror from Dodge. Could it be that some auto glass shops nowdays don't even know how to cut glass?I do have power mirrors,if that makes a difference.
 
illflem,

These guys I went to didn't even mention the concave mirror stuff. The first thing they did was look the mirror up in their books to see if the shape was the same on both sides (I think it was) and if they could get the mirror quickly. I think it was $50 or so and it would have taken a few days. The boss just said "to hell with it. Bill, cut him a mirror and let me know how long it took". Well, it took $15 worth of labor. They did have a pattern for the shape so cutting it was a piece of cake for a pro. The guy took a trash can, a burlap sack, and a hammer. Draped the sack over the mirrow with the trash can below. Whack! Scraped the pieces off and glued the new one on. Just like that! $15 please and I was out of there. Mine is a '95 with the power mirrors. Great for parking.
